tut wrote:Do you know the spec of the new engine, and are there both Jap spec and UK spec engines?

tut
New UK sepc engine has a lower cam switchover at 5200rpm compared to 5700rpm and produces peak power at 8000rpm v 7400rpm on the old, you also get a whopping 1bhp extra.

Not sure what the JDM spec is, depends what car its coming from but IIRC the engine in the new FD2 has 220bhp up from 212 on the old JDM K20A.
